Heard and then saw an adult Bald Eagle perched in a tall White Pine on the northwest shore of the Ithaca reservoir. Flew south back towards Burns Rd but I could not relocate. Ken Smith Hills of Groton -- Cayugabirds-L List Info: http://www.NortheastBirding.com/CayugabirdsWELCOME

Susie I saw the/an EARED GREBE from the Wells College boathouse in Aurora earlier today. We assume Bob Co. already saw it as it was in fairly close. We saw no horned grebes, however. S. S. Fast Brooktondale -- Cayugabirds-L List Info: http://www.NortheastBirding.com/CayugabirdsWELCOME
